Piped natural gas supply

Piped natural gas supply, China Gas Holdings (HKEX 384) delivers stable, metered gas to residential, commercial and industrial users across mainland China with emphasis on reliability, safety and consistent calorific value. Service-level agreements and defined outage-response standards underpin trust while LNG peak-shaving and pipeline scaling enable handling of demand growth and seasonal peaks.

Icon

Pipeline infrastructure & operations

Investment, construction and operation of city and town gas grids drive China Gas Holdings value creation, with the group reporting capital expenditure of HK$4.5 billion in 2024 to expand network capacity and connections serving over 20 million customers. Network design, advanced metering and pressure management reduced non-revenue gas and improved throughput efficiency. Ongoing maintenance and upgrades sustain safety compliance; integration with storage and peak-shaving (3.2 bcm equivalent capacity) enhances system resilience.

Connection & installation services

China Gas Holdings offers end-to-end connection and installation services from feasibility and design to on-site installation and commissioning, supporting rapid roll-out across city and industrial projects.

Standardized processes and quality controls shorten lead times and ensure national code compliance, aligning with industry best-practices that target multi-week project cycles.

Expedited connection options for developers and industrial parks enable priority service and faster revenue realization.

Post-install inspections and onboarding support cut safety risk and operational faults, improving first-year uptime for new connections.

    Safety, monitoring & value-added services

    Safety, monitoring and value-added services—including leak detection, smart meters and emergency response—raise safety perception and support China Gas Holdings' service to roughly 24 million customers in 2024; digital monitoring delivers consumption insights and remote shutoff where infrastructure allows, while household and staff training reduces incidents and response times. Optional insurance and scheduled safety checks add measurable peace of mind.

    • Leak detection: real-time alarms and remote isolation
    • Smart meters: consumption analytics and remote shutoff
    • Training: lowers incident rates and speeds response
    • Optional insurance & safety checks: enhances customer trust

    City and town concession networks

    China Gas distributes gas through owned and operated local pipeline grids across licensed areas, and as of 2024 reported operations in over 300 city and town concessions. Proximity to end users minimizes last-mile losses and enables higher billing efficiency. Phased grid densification follows urbanization and demand clusters, while coordination with municipal planners optimizes routing and permits.

    Icon

    Industrial parks and commercial hubs

    China Gas targets build-out near factories, logistics zones and business districts to capture industrial demand; as of 2024 the company prioritizes expansion in provincially designated industrial clusters. Capacity planning aligns with large-load users’ process needs through scalable pipeline modules and buffer storage to support continuous supply. Dedicated metering and pressure regulation systems are deployed to ensure uptime, while on-site service teams manage key accounts and emergency response.

    LNG/CNG, storage and peak-shaving

    Supplemental LNG/CNG logistics and storage facilities provide China Gas with mobile and station-based supply to balance demand swings, while on-site peak-shaving assets stabilize sharp winter consumption surges. Multiple sourcing points across pipeline, LNG terminals and CNG fleets reduce single-source risk and improve resilience. Flexible dispatch from storage maintains network pressure and consistent service quality during peaks.

    Icon

    Customer service centers & digital channels

    Customer service centers handle walk-in applications, billing and service requests while hotlines and messaging apps deliver streamlined support and real-time safety alerts; aligning with China’s 1.067 billion internet users (CNNIC, Jun 2024) boosts reach. Online portals enable e-contracting, payments and meter submissions, and omni-channel access improves convenience and retention for utility customers.

    • Walk-ins: applications, billing, service
    • Hotlines/apps: support & safety alerts
    • Online portals: e-contracts, payments, meter uploads
    • Omni-channel: higher convenience & retention

    Developer, EPC and municipal partnerships

    China Gas leverages developer partnerships to secure pre-installed piping in new residential and commercial projects, reducing retrofit costs and accelerating customer hookups. EPC alliances scale pipeline deployment across regions, while municipal coordination streamlines permitting and street works to shorten lead times. Joint scheduling with cities and builders minimizes disruption, lowers excavation reinstatement costs, and improves project predictability.

    • Pre-installation: lowers retrofit and hookup costs
    • EPC scale: faster large-project delivery
    • Municipal coord: fewer permit delays, reduced streetworks
    • Joint scheduling: minimized disruptions and cost savings
